Ingredients:

2 large eggs
1 ¾ cups buttermilk
½ cup (8 tablespoons) unsalted butter, melted and cooled to room temperature
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 cups King Arthur Pastry Flour Blend
2 tablespoons s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on sea salt
½ cup almond flour/meal

Directions:

In a medium-sized mixing bowl, beat together the eggs, buttermilk, melted butter, and vanilla. In a separate bowl whisk together the dry ingredients. Combine the wet and dry ingredients, stirring just until nearly smooth; a few small lumps may remain. Pre-heat a Teflon or non-stick waffle iron. For an 8-inch round waffle iron, use about ⅓ cup batter; cook for 2 to 3 minutes, until the iron stops steaming. Enjoy with warm butter and real maple syrup &/OR fresh berries and whipped cream!
